-If you don't like sports just skip this one... Continuing with the last point: Ok, for those of you who did not see the game here is a summary: BYU was up by 7 with under 10 seconds to go. Washington's QB (Locker) scores a touchdown with 2 seconds left and throws the ball up in the air. The ref throws a flag for excessive celebration. Washington is moved back 15 yards for the PAT and BYU blocks the kick. Game over.

Here is my opinion on the play. Locker did not excessively celebrate, he went right to his teammates, did not taunt, just celebrated with them. But he did throw the ball high in the air. According to the rule book if the ball is thrown high in the air after a touchdown it warrants a flag. The ball was thrown 20-30 feet in the air. (it was in the air for a total of 2.36-2.5 seconds. If you throw that into the math equation (distance=velocity X Time) and assume the ball is falling at 9.8 (which is the constant of an object which is falling straight down) you can assume the ball went around 23 feet in the air from where he threw it- And he is over 6 feet so add that onto the total height, that's almost 30 feet in the air.) Lets say for good measure it was 25 feet in the air. Is that "high in the air" as the rule book suggests? Yes it is.

If you don't like the rule, that's fine. Complain about the rule. But don't complain about the call. The Ref did what he was supposed to. Could he have swallowed his whistle? Sure. But he did have more than enough evidence to make the call. I don't like BYU winning like that, but they outplayed the other team and made one more play than they did.

The whole fact of the matter is that BYU blocked the PAT. A 35 yard field goal is more than makable. Maybe if you had even gotten the kick off, you could complain a little bit more. But you did not. It was blocked. Where's the O-Line?

Refs don't win games for teams. I know that's not a popular opinion in Utah, but it's true. The players on the field win and lose games.
